Occasionally, you might get a 1099-NEC with some incorrect information on it.The first is that the recipient must receive the statement by January 31; penalties may apply if the form is postmarked after that date. The second deadline is for filing 1099s with the IRS. For 1099-MISC file by February 28 (March 31, if filing electronically), and for 1099-NEC, file by January 31 by paper or electronically.January processing schedule. The 1099 is a tax form issued by your brokerage firm to help you report your taxable investment income when filing your taxes with the IRS. Brokerages are required by the IRS to send out 1099 forms by February 15. However, most firms will try to send 1099s out sooner.Step 3: Submit the 1099 form. The IRS requires all US payment processors to provide a Form 1099-K to certain customers who receive payments for goods or services. A Form 1099-K shows the gross amount of all reportable payment transactions completed on Meta. Under the IRS section 6050W, this form must be provided to you when your transactions reach the reporting threshold.
